SUPER SIMPLE 3-BEAN SALAD
INGREDIENTS
  • fresh green beans
  • 1 can red kidney beans
  • 1 can garbanzo beans
  • 1/2 red onion, sliced thin (on the mandoline if you have one)
  • 2 celery stalks, sliced thin
  • chopped parsley
  • chopped basil
For the dressing: Mix together the following ingredients. I use 1/3 olive oil and 2/3 vinegar because I like it tangy. But you can adjust to your taste.
  • olive oil
  • red wine vinegar
  • a teaspoon Grey Poupon mustard
  • salt and pepper to taste

Trim green beans and cut into 2-3″ pieces. Blanch in boiling water for 2-3 minutes until crisp tender. Quickly put in ice water to stop the cooking.

Rinse kidney and garbanzo beans in cold water.

Put all the beans in a bowl and add the sliced red onion and celery.

Add the chopped parsley and basil. Toss with the dressing and you’re ready to go. 

If you’re not in a huge hurry, refrigerate overnight–it’s even better the next day.
